Full Stack Developer Job (26M220)

FreshieHire Author
Salary
Not Disclosed
Location
Multiple

Highlights

Design, develop, and test web apps using Node.js & React.js. Collaborate with cross-functional teams. Develop high-quality code.


Description

Job Summary

pWe are seeking a skilled Full Stack Developer to join our dynamic team. The ideal candidate will design, develop, and test web applications using Node.js and React.js. You will collaborate with cross-functional teams to ensure project success by identifying and prioritizing requirements.

Responsibilities

  • Design, develop, and test full-stack web applications using Node.js and React.js.
  • Collaborate with cross-functional teams to identify and prioritize project requirements.
  • Develop high-quality, scalable, and maintainable code.
  • Troubleshoot and resolve technical issues efficiently.
  • Participate in code reviews and contribute to improving overall code quality.
  • Stay updated with the latest trends and technologies in full-stack development.

Required Skills

  • Node.js
  • React.js
  • JavaScript
  • REST APIs
  • Git

Required Skills Explained

  • Node.js: Understanding the event-driven, non-blocking I/O model and experience with Express.js or similar frameworks.
  • React.js: Proficiency in building reusable UI components using React hooks and context API for managing component state.
  • JavaScript Fundamentals: Strong grasp of JavaScript syntax, DOM manipulation, and ES6+ features.
  • Asynchronous Programming: Experience with async/await or promises to handle asynchronous operations effectively.
  • REST APIs: Knowledge in designing and consuming RESTful APIs using tools like Postman for API testing.
  • TypeScript: Familiarity with TypeScript syntax, interfaces, enums, and type annotations for static typing in JavaScript applications.
  • NoSQL & SQL: Understanding of database query languages and experience working with MongoDB or similar databases alongside relational databases.
  • Git: Proficiency in using Git for version control including branching, merging, and code reviews.

Who is this for

pThis role is perfect for individuals with a strong background in full-stack development and a passion for creating scalable, maintainable web applications. Ideal candidates will have hands-on experience with Node.js and React.js, along with an eagerness to learn new technologies.

Why This Job is a Good Opportunity

ulliOpportunity to work on cutting-edge full-stack projects that impact real users and businesses.liPotential to lead cross-functional teams in defining project requirements and scope.liChances to contribute to the development of high-quality, scalable web applications that can be a part of your portfolio for future job interviews.liCollaboration with experienced professionals who can guide you through complex technical challenges and mentor you professionally.

Interview Preparation Tips

  • Prepare examples from previous projects or internships where you worked on full-stack applications using Node.js and React.js.
  • Practice solving problems related to asynchronous programming, REST APIs, and component-based frontend development.
  • Be ready to discuss your understanding of TypeScript concepts if mentioned in the job description.
  • Prepare questions about the company’s technology stack, project management processes, and team structure.

Career Growth in This Role

pThe role of a Front End Developer offers numerous opportunities for career growth. You can move towards becoming a Full Stack Developer by gaining deeper knowledge in both frontend and backend development. Alternatively, you might explore specializations such as DevOps or UX/UI design. With experience, you could take on leadership roles like Team Lead or Project Manager, focusing on team management and project delivery.

pContinuous learning is key to staying relevant in this field. Keeping up with the latest trends and technologies will not only enhance your skills but also open doors to new career paths within software development and IT services & consulting industries.

Explore More Opportunities

Skills

Frequently Asked Questions

What is the role of a Full Stack Developer?

A Full Stack Developer designs, develops, tests, and troubleshoots full-stack web applications using technologies like Node.js and React.js.

What kind of experience do you require?

We are looking for candidates with hands-on exposure to Node.js and React.js through internships or project-based learning.

Is knowledge in TypeScript required?

While not mandatory, basic understanding of TypeScript is a plus as it helps in writing type-safe code.

About the Author

FreshieHire Author
Hi, this is KD. On my blogs, you will find the best jobs for freshers all at one place. We curate jobs for you from various sources and combine them all at one place. Hope you got some value. : )
Cookie Consent
We serve cookies on this site to analyze traffic, remember your preferences, and optimize your experience.
Oops!
It seems there is something wrong with your internet connection. Please connect to the internet and start browsing again.
AdBlock Detected!
We have detected that you are using adblocking plugin in your browser.
The revenue we earn by the advertisements is used to manage this website, we request you to whitelist our website in your adblocking plugin.
Site is Blocked
Sorry! This site is not available in your country.